

Today we’d like to introduce you to Dee Hill.
So, before we jump into specific questions about the business, why don’t you give us some details about you and your story.
I have always been an artist since I was a young child and have a keen eye for beauty in obscure things and all kinds of people,but when I picked up a camera for a particular project working with a burlesque troupe that was cultivated locally to inspire women to work on their own esteem issues through the art of burlesque and performance and doing portrait sessions for them, I really started to curate a brand that esteems women through portraiture over a six-year period. I got to really see how that could change a woman’s perspective of herself if someone else could really see the beautiful aspects of her and reflect them back to her no matter what age, shape size or personal issue was at hand that we were working on or that she was celebrating coming through the other side of!
I am about giving women safe space to be playful, creative, step out of their everyday boundaries, have fun, be bold, try something new, step into their fantasy character, their professional role, their family life or their cherished events. It’s always an honor to capture all aspects of women and the moments of their lives that they want to keep forever. Whoever she is, I always have a way of creating a comfortable experience to make her feel valued and beautiful. It’s not just photography, it’s an experience to capture a moment in time that will be immortal. I have a team of women who also work with me to create an experience or a one on one personal session for the client. Sometimes, we do weddings, private boudoir parties or I have themed events that appeal to that inner play collectively for a group of women, and other times, I consult to create a private personal experience based on things she may want to explore and capture of the woman she is on the inside. The portrait sessions I offer have a magical way of manifesting in real life when one acts “as if” and then next thing you know, she becomes this woman she visualized! Inside of every woman is many women and they are all beautiful and powerful.
